Stainless Steel Liner Installation
A stainless steel liner is the permanent solution for Erwin’s aging masonry chimneys, especially the original brick flues in homes near the Nolichucky River basin where decades of valley fog and freeze-thaw cycles have cracked terracotta tiles. We install DuraFlex and Olympia Chimney stainless steel liners sized precisely to your appliance, whether that’s an open hearth in a 1920s folk-vernacular home or a retrofit wood stove on a hillside property near Unicoi County Hospital. The smooth interior surface resists creosote buildup better than rough terracotta, which matters in Erwin where extended burning seasons produce more deposits per year than lower-elevation Tennessee cities. A typical stainless steel liner installation in Erwin runs $2,200-$3,800 for a standard single-flue chimney.

Flexible Liner Installation
Flexible liners solve the offset and bend problems common in Erwin’s older chimneys, where decades of settling on hillside grades have shifted flue passages out of plumb. Properties along the steeper streets above North Main Avenue often have chimneys with one or more offsets that rigid liners simply cannot navigate. Our flexible DuraFlex installations conform to these irregular passages while maintaining the same 316Ti stainless steel integrity as rigid systems. The installation requires less demolition of surrounding masonry, which preserves original brickwork in historic Erwin homes. Flexible liner installations in Erwin typically range from $2,800-$4,200 depending on flue length and offset complexity.

Liner Replacement
When an existing liner has failed, whether from thermal shock, creosote corrosion, or age-related deterioration, full replacement becomes a safety necessity rather than an option. In Erwin, we see this most often in homes where homeowners installed high-output stoves into flues originally sized for smaller fireplaces, creating overheating conditions that crack terracotta and warp older metal liners. Our Chimney Liner & Rebuild team removes the damaged liner through the chimney top or by carefully accessing the smoke chamber, then installs a new system with proper insulation and sizing for your current appliance. Liner replacement in Erwin generally costs $1,800-$3,500, with most jobs finished before evening.

Common Chimney Liner & Rebuild Problems We See in Erwin Homes
- Cracked terracotta flue tiles from thermal shock. Erwin’s original 1910s-1940s chimneys were built with terracotta liners never intended for modern appliance output. When a high-efficiency stove pushes concentrated heat up a flue sized for an open fireplace, the tiles crack and create gaps where creosote can accumulate against combustible framing.
- Deteriorated mortar joints from valley humidity. Erwin’s persistent fog and 1,600-foot elevation produce ambient moisture levels that accelerate mortar erosion compared to drier Tennessee cities. We’ve pointed chimneys near the Nolichucky where the mortar was loose enough to remove by hand.
- Improperly sized flues for retrofit wood stoves. Many Erwin homeowners have installed modern stoves into original fireplaces without resizing the flue, creating draft problems and dangerous overheating. The chimney may draw poorly, or the liner may fail prematurely from temperatures it was never designed to handle.
- Mountain downdraft damage to smoke chambers and lower flue walls. Technicians working Erwin’s hillside streets above the valley floor routinely find heavier creosote deposits on lower firebox walls and smoke chambers rather than at the top of the flue. This is the telltale fingerprint of downdraft-driven backdrafting caused by wind rolling off the surrounding Unaka and Iron Mountain ridges, and it accelerates liner deterioration in ways flatland chimney companies rarely encounter.
Pricing for Chimney Liner & Rebuild in Erwin, TN
We believe in upfront numbers, not surprises on the bill. Here’s what chimney liner and rebuild work costs in the Erwin market:
| Service | Typical Range in Erwin |
|---|---|
| Stainless steel liner installation (single flue) | $2,200 - $3,800 |
| Flexible liner installation (with offsets) | $2,800 - $4,200 |
| Liner replacement (remove and replace) | $1,800 - $3,500 |
| Partial chimney rebuild (crown and upper courses) | $2,500 - $4,800 |
| Full chimney rebuild | $5,500 - $8,500+ |
| Liner repair (localized patching) | $800 - $1,600 |
Factors that move Erwin jobs within these ranges include chimney height, accessibility on hillside lots, the condition of existing masonry, and whether your appliance requires a specific liner diameter. Homes near the ridge lines with steep driveway access may require additional setup time.
